About This Cause

Established in 1945 as United Way of Sterling and Rock Falls, the local chapter grew to incorporate all villages and towns in our county and changed its name to United Way of Whiteside County. We provide traditional support to 22 social service agencies, and in addition provide free books through the Dolly Parton Imagination Library county-wide to children ages 0 to 5 (our LIFE program); we provide free summer lunches in our community through the summer (Let's Feed Our Children) as well as a breakfast program for 6 weeks to local summer school children. We fund a free prescription program, fund a 2-1-1 program, while partnering with donors and volunteers to develop and execute many other critical initiatives to effect wide social impact.
